Set out from Vlora for a captivating day exploring some of Albania’s most remarkable sites. Your journey begins with a scenic drive to Zvernec Island, where a peaceful stroll through pine forests leads you to the beautifully preserved Zvernec Monastery, nestled in the heart of the Narta Lagoon.
Next, travel to the ancient city of Apollonia, a renowned archaeological park founded by Greek settlers in the 6th century BC. Wander among impressive ruins, including the Odeon and Roman Forum, and visit the Byzantine Church of St. Mary, which houses fascinating archaeological treasures.
Continue to the UNESCO-listed city of Berat, known as the City of a Thousand Windows. A local guide will lead you through its historic castle, the Onufri Museum, and the charming neighborhoods of Mangalem and Gorica, where Ottoman-era architecture lines cobbled streets.
